Overview

The skill is a Walmart review scraper, but it explicitly recommends stealth browser sessions to work around rate limits, which needs user review before installation.

Install only if you are comfortable with a scraper that may encourage anti-detection browsing. Use it for user-directed, permitted review collection, avoid stealth or fingerprint-spreading tactics, respect Walmart's terms and rate limits, and approve any local scripts or output files before the agent creates them.

Findings (3)

Context-Inappropriate Capability

Medium
Confidence
96% confidence
Finding
The instruction to use multiple stealth browser sessions with independent fingerprints to increase throughput and avoid rate limits moves beyond ordinary browser automation into anti-detection evasion. That guidance can facilitate large-scale scraping in a way that bypasses platform protections and materially increases abuse potential.

Intent-Code Divergence

High
Confidence
98% confidence
Finding
The skill claims it only reads data already visible and never bypasses controls, yet later recommends stealth sessions to work around anti-scraping restrictions. This contradiction is dangerous because it masks evasive collection behavior behind a benign description, making misuse easier to approve or overlook.

Missing User Warnings

Medium
Confidence
92% confidence
Finding
The skill instructs the agent to create batch scripts and append to a local memory file without clear user notice or consent. Unannounced filesystem modification is risky because it creates persistent artifacts, can overwrite or pollute the working directory, and may leak operational history across tasks.
